KernelDAO is a decentralized platform offering restaking products like Kelp and Gain to help users maximize earnings and secure liquidity. Kelp enables liquid restaking of Ethereum across multiple platforms, while Gain provides vaults for earning potential. KernelDAO aims to build an interconnected ecosystem for decentralized finance and economic security.
